CVE-2020-0799 [HIGH] Windows Kernel Elevation of Privilege Vulnerability
Windows Kernel Elevation of Privilege Vulnerability
Description: An elevation of privilege vulnerability exists in Microsoft Windows when the Windows kernel fails to properly handle parsing of certain symbolic links. An attacker who successfully exploited this vulnerability could potentially access privileged registry keys and thereby elevate permissions. An attacker could then install programs; view, change, or delete data; or create new accounts with full user rights.
To exploit this vulnerability, an attacker would first have to log on to the system. An attacker could then run a specially crafted application that could exploit the vulnerability and take control of an affected system.
The update addresses this vulnerability by correcting how the Windows kernel parses symbolic links.

Microsoft Patch Tuesday — March 2020: Vulnerability disclosures and Snort coverage
blogs_talos·2020-03-10·CVSS 8.8
CVE-2020-0796 [HIGH] Microsoft Patch Tuesday — March 2020: Vulnerability disclosures and Snort coverage
By Jon Munshaw and Vitor Ventura.
Update (March 12, 2020): Microsoft released an out-of-band patch for CVE-2020-0796, a code execution vulnerability SMB client and server for Windows. An unauthenticated attacker could exploit this vulnerability to execute remote code. Snort rules 53425 - 53428 protect against exploitation of CVE-2020-0796.
Microsoft released its monthly security update today, disclosing vulnerabilities across many of its products and releasing corresponding updates. This month's Patch Tuesday covers 117 vulnerabilities, 25 of which are considered critical. There is also one moderate vulnerability and 91 that are considered important.
This month's patches include updates to Microsoft Media Foundation, the GDI+ API and Windows Defender, among others.
